Nollywood actress Gbubemi Ejeye has sparked conversations across social media with a bold and heartfelt revelation about a personal decision she made in her younger years. In a candid interview, the rising screen star recounted how she once left school in the Benin Republic and traveled all the way to Lagos, Nigeria, just to see a man—driven purely by love.
Best known for her vibrant and relatable roles in Nigerian films and television series, Gbubemi shared the story as a moment of youthful vulnerability. According to her, the incident occurred during her university days—a time when emotions ran high and rational thinking often took a back seat.
“Yes, I did it. I left school in Benin Republic and traveled to Lagos just to see a man,” she confessed, laughing. “It was crazy, and now I think about it and ask myself, ‘Gbubemi, what were you thinking?’ But it was what it was — I was young and in love.”
Looking back, the actress views the experience with a blend of humor and wisdom. She used the moment to reflect on how past mistakes and emotional decisions play a key role in personal growth. Her honesty resonated with many fans, particularly young women, who found her story both relatable and refreshingly real.
Gbubemi also took the opportunity to offer advice, urging young ladies not to allow emotions or pressure from romantic relationships to dictate life-changing decisions.
“It’s okay to feel, but don’t lose yourself in the process,” she added. “We grow. We learn. And we become better.”
Her story has since gone viral, earning her praise for being vulnerable, real, and courageous—proving once again that behind every actress is a woman with her own lessons, regrets, and triumphs.
